In recent years, the trend of healthy frozen treats has surged, appealing to those looking for guilt-free indulgence during the warmer months. As people become more health-conscious, they seek alternatives to sugary desserts that not only satisfy their sweet tooth but also nourish their bodies. Among these options, Frozen Blueberry Lemon Yogurt Bars stand out as an especially refreshing and nutritious choice. These bars combine the creamy, tangy richness of Greek yogurt with the vibrant flavors of fresh blueberries and zesty lemon, making them an ideal treat for anyone looking to enjoy a healthy dessert.

Ingredients
  

2 cups plain Greek yogurt

1 cup fresh blueberries (plus extra for garnish)

1/2 cup honey or maple syrup

1/4 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ice

Zest of 1 lemon

1 teaspoon vanilla extract

A pinch of salt

Instructions
 

Blend the Base: In a blender or food processor, combine the Greek yogurt, honey (or maple syrup), lemon juice, lemon zest,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t. Blend until smooth and creamy.

    Add Blueberries: Gently fold in the fresh blueberries, being careful not to break them too much; you want to maintain some whole berries for texture.

      Prepare Pan: Line an 8x8 inch baking dish or a similar-sized pan with parchment paper, allowing some overhang to make removal easier.

        Pour Mixture: Pour the yogurt mixture into the prepared pan, spreading it evenly with a spatula.

          Freeze: Cover the dish with plastic wrap or a lid and place it in the freezer. Freeze for at least 4-6 hours or until completely solid.

            Cut Bars: Once frozen, remove the yogurt bars from the pan by lifting the parchment paper. Use a sharp knife or a pizza cutter to slice into desired-sized bars.

              Serve: Garnish with additional fresh blueberries if desired, and serve immediately or store in an airtight container in the freezer for up to 2 weeks.

                Prep Time: 15 minutes | Total Time: 6 hours | Servings: 12 bars
